기술노트

기술노트

게시물 상세
WEB +WAS + MySQL 연동 설정
작성자 : 관리자(jieun@ehostidc.co.kr)  작성일 : 2020-01-03   조회수 : 3162
WEB +WAS + MySQL 연동 설정
구성 정보
OS : CentOS 7.4 64bit
WEB : apache 2.4.6 + tomcat-connectors-1.2.41(mod_jk)
WAS : tomcat 7 + openJDK 1.8.0 + oracle jdk 1.8.0_171 + mysql_connect_java 5.1.46
DB : mysql 5.6
 
1. WEB 서버
1-1) 아파치 설치 및 필요 패키지 설치
yum -y install httpd httpd-devel libtool autoconf gcc
아파치 시작 후 페이지 출력 확인
systemctl start httpd
tar -xvf tomcat-connectors-1.2.41-src.tar.gz
cd tomcat-connectors-1.2.41-src/native/
./buildconf.sh
./configure --with-apxs=/usr/bin/apxs
make && make install 후 모듈 설치 확인
vi /etc/httpd/conf.modules.d/00-base.conf // 모듈 추가
 
2. WAS 서버
2-1) java 설치
yum install java-1.8.0-openjdk-devel.x86_64
echo $JAVA_HOME
which javac
readlink -f /usr/bin/javac // java 심볼릭 링크 설정
source /etc/profile
echo $JAVA_HOME
 
2-2) 톰캣 설치 및 아파치 연동 설정
yum install tomcat tomcat-webapps
systemctl start tomcat
http://IP:8080 포트로 접속 하여 tomcat 테스트 페이지 확인
vi /etc/tomcat/server.xml // 아파치 연동 설정 추가
vi /usr/share/tomcat/index.jsp //톰캣 연동 테스트 예제 테스트
wget -c http://download.oracle.com/otn-pub/java/jdk/8u171-b11/512cd62ec5174c3487ac17c61aaa89e8/jdk-8u171-linux-x64.rpm?AuthParam=1527302890_3abd46447d25fb508c3203693462d1f2
 
2-3) mysql_connect_java 설치
wget -c https://cdn.mysql.com//Downloads/Connector-J/mysql-connector-java-5.1.46.tar.gz
tar -xvf mysql-connector-java-5.1.46.tar.gz
cd mysql-connector-java-5.1.46/
cp -a mysql-connector-java-5.1.46-bin.jar /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.171-8.b10.el7_5.x86_64/jre/lib/ext/
cp -a mysql-connector-java-5.1.46-bin.jar /usr/share/tomcat/
javap org.gjt.mm.mysql.Driver
이전글 eve-ng (설치)
다음글 BIND out of range 오류 해결방법